Here is a list of what we are doing to keep you and our staff safe by utilizing the guidelines provided by the Governor’s office and Virginia Department of Health (VDH). We have gone above and beyond their requirements!
Requested by Health Department:
Signage reminding everyone to maintain social distancing and signage to encourage frequent handwashing
Implementation of enhanced cleaning/sanitation protocols (hourly wipe downs, etc.)
Face coverings for all employees
Requiring employees to take temperatures before coming to work and adhering to VDH health guidelines for and and ALL illnesses
What ELSE we are doing to keep you and our staff safe and healthy:
Hand sanitizing station at the front door. Hand sanitizer at top of stairs at entry to pool room and one provided in a central location for our staff.
We have a temporal thermometer on property to help with temperature checks if needed for employees/guests. We do require employees to self monitor and not report to work if they have a fever or display any signs of illness.
Installation of TOUCHLESS antibacterial hand soap dispensers in all bathrooms, behind bars and in kitchen.
Hourly wipe down of frequently touched surfaces, handrails, push plates, bathroom areas, etc.
Hourly wipe down of frequently touched surfaces in our kitchen. As always, cleaning and sanitizing all surfaces between each shift in the kitchen.
As always, a thorough cleaning of all areas of the restaurant each morning, including an initial wipedown of each table/chair, barstool, etc. to ensure cleanliness upon first use and all bathroom areas.
Offering wrapped plastic silverware (upon request). Otherwise, silverware has been wrapped by gloved employee. Offering wrapped paper straws upon request.
Gloved employee delivering any food products to your table.
Using pre-packaged dressing/condiments, when available, to reduce contact with more than one person. Any other condiments (tartar sauces, Terry’s mustard) portioned as normal, by gloved/masked kitchen staff trained in food safety and stored per VDH guidelines.
Two (2) ServSafe Certified Food Managers in kitchen (which requires an 8 hour course & exam) and EVERY kitchen member has taken the food handler safety course.
Sanitizing of each table and chair after use with approved anti-bacterial/anti-viral product.
Our kitchen, as always, has been operating with a dish machine that sanitizes and cleans at the approved VDH guidelines and is regularly maintained.
Weekly sanitizing of the entire restaurant using an electrostatic process approved and recommended by the CDC and completed by a licensed company.
